Hi Mark I managed to find the following<http://lists.ironpython.com/pipermail/users-ironpython.com/2006-June/002583.html>in the mailing list archives which seems to indicate that it was a design decision:
We thought the implicit conversion from a List to an array was a little > evil. The array could be updated inside of the call and the user's list > wouldn't be updated. A caller w/ a tuple doesn't expect to see their tuple > updated, and therefore that is an acceptable conversion. > As is suggested in the mail, using a tuple does seem to work: C#: using System; public class DoubleTest { public void M(double[] arg) { Console.WriteLine(arg[1]); } } IronPython 2.6: import DoubleTest o = DoubleTest() values = tuple([1, 5]) o.M(values) #prints '5' Even though converting to a tuple does work, I think providing a wrapper that accepts IList (which is one of your suggestions) would provide a better experience for the users of your api.
